Police Arrests Man For Having Sex With A Prostitute In Benin City

Policemen from a Divisional Police Headquarters (name withheld) in the early hours of last Wednesday stormed a brothel in Benin City metropolis and forced open a room wherein a middle aged man (name withheld) was in the middle of ’emotional entanglement’ with a prostitute.

The police officers accused the young man of having sex during working hours. He was subsequently handcuffed and whisked away half naked to the Oba Market police station.

Further enquiry later revealed that the man, a distributor of Household Items, had gone out to distribute goods near the brothel when he decided to answer nature’s call.

But on getting to the station, he was allegedly forced to part with the sum of N12, 000 to secure his bail and because he was not with enough money at the station, some policemen had to follow him back to where he had packed his distribution van near the hotel to get the bail money.

The owner of the brothel however played a smart one when called the Coordinator General of Edo Civil Society Organisations, Comrade Omobude Agho who moved immediately to seek audience with the DPO. The DPO was said to have promptly summoned the police officers involved in the unlawful arrest and scolded them even as collected the bail money earlier paid and refunded the money to the suspect.

He further warned them against unprofessional conducts that could land them in serious trouble. The DPO also apologised to the suspect and thanked Comrade Omobude Agho for the maturity he exhibited in drawing his attention to it, stating that the incident that concerned policemen from Esigie Police Station where a young man was handcuffed to a van that flooded the social media was still fresh in their memory.

The DPO pleaded for mutual collaboration with the civil societies in ensuring that bad eggs in the police force are fished out and that the attainment of professional policing should be our collective responsibility.

The police officers concerned were asked to drop their guns and wait somewhere ostensibly for punishment for misconduct and unprofessionalism.
